  1. The necessary conditions for calculating the capacity

  A, discharge current

  It is necessary to clarify the increasing or decrease and change of load current during the discharge process and its time change.

  B. Discharge time

  The maximum time of predictable load.

  C. Minimum battery temperature

  Pre -predetermine the temperature conditions of the battery places, and determine the minimum value of the battery.

  It is generally 50C when it is set indoors, and is -50C when the room is indoors in particular cold areas. Use air conditioners to ensure that indoor temperature is used as the minimum temperature according to the actual temperature.

  D. The minimum voltage allowed

  The minimum voltage allowed (V/single -grid) = (the minimum voltage+the voltage loss of the voltage allowable allowed in the load)/number of series

  2. Calculation formula for capacity

  C = 1*[K1i1+K2 (I2-I1) ,,,,,,,,,, kn (in -n-in)]/L

  C: 250C's rated discharge rate conversion capacity (AH) ,,,,,,,,,,,,,,,,,,,,,,,,,,,,,,,,,,,,,,, is 10HR capacity.

  L: The revision value used for changes in the capacity caused by the maintenance coefficient, the number of years, and the conditions of the use conditions. Generally L value is 0.8.

  K: The capacity converting time determined by the minimum use temperature of the discharge time T and the battery, and the minimum voltage allowed.

  I: Dry current
